To Conduct Revival
Hie Kev^TOnm^Tysoo
The Rev. Tommy Tyson,
Goldsboro, will be the guest min
ister at the revival in Smyrna
Methodist Church Sunday night
through Friday, April 4.
The Rev. D. M. Ty$on, pastor
invites the public. Services will
begin nightly at 7:30. Special
music has been planned.

27 Attend
WSCS Meeting
The Harlowe Woman's Society of
Christian Service met at the educa
tional building the evening of
March 6 with 27 members present.
Mrs. James Lupton gave the call
to worship and the meditation on
healing. She outlined what Ameri
cans owe to other nations in the ,
field of medicine. Mrs. E. C. Mc
Lawhorn conducted the program
on The March of Missions in Heal
ing. She displayed a world map
marked to show the areas where
Methodists have medical missions.
Results of healing missions were
shown on colored posters. Several
members assisted Mrs. McLaw
horn in presenting the program,
after which a qnestion and answer
session was held.
During the business session it
was voted to send a sacrificial of
fering to the distHct treasurer for
certain special projects and a love
offering to the annual meeting.
It was announced that the dis
trict meeting would be March 27
at Jacksonville and the sub-district
meeting April 22 at Ocracoke.
Mrs. Cicero Taylor reported on
the study courses and announced ,
the last study on the Bible would
be given by Mrs. Fred Boswell in
four sessions beginning the Mon
day after Easter.
